Penobscot Theater

The scallop shell detailing on the awning is part of the Penobscot Theater that houses the Bangor theater company and opera house. Currently, Steel Magnolias is playing at the theater. I hope to go see it this weekend.

Thomas Hill Standpipe

This is the Thomas Hill Standpipe in Bangor. The 1897 structure was build on top of Thomas Hill to store water supply for emergency purpose and to improve water pressure to the downtown area. Last Thursday, the water tower was opened to public -- this happens only 4 times a year -- and I climbed the 100-step to the top to take some photographs for this blog.
